next question: ROTORS!
 
Ok, so I have made up my mind and decided to purchase the Wellbrook ALA
330S antenna for my Drake R8B. My next purchase will be a rotor for it.
Will a regular plain Jane $65 setup for TV antenna's work, or do I need
one specifically designed for HAM/SWL use?

Rob January 22nd 07 04:35 AM

next question: ROTORS!
 
I agree that the wind load in negligable for the ALA-330s so a small
standard TV rotor wll work fine. I disagree that the Wellbrook
antennas are toys. I assume the person who said that either doesn't
have one.
